Officers say a teen boy was hospitalized after being hit by a vehicle on Tuesday while apparently attempting a stunt.
Gainesville Police Department officers say they responded to reports of a pedestrian versus vehicle crash on Southwest 14th Street, south of 21st Avenue, around 6:15 p.m.
Investigators say a 17-year-old attempted to jump over a moving Chevrolet Camaro and was struck. He suffered a serious head injury and was taken to the hospital’s intensive care unit (ICU).
Many people were watching the stunt attempt, and officers say several people filmed the incident.
